Установка «1С:Предприятие» (серверная часть) в ОС RELS — различия между версиями

Материал из Rosalab Wiki
Перейти к: навигация, поиск
(оформление, орфография/пунктуация, стилевые правки)
 
(не показано 9 промежуточных версий 2 участников)
Строка 1: Строка 1:
В операционной системе ROSA Linux Enterprise Server поддерживается работа с сервером :Предприятие версии 8.3 для Linux.
+
В операционной системе ROSA Enterprise Linux Server поддерживается работа с сервером «1С:Предприятие» версии 8.3 для Linux. Проверено для ОС RELS 6.7, установленной в режиме по умолчанию, и «1С:Предприятие» 8.3.6.1999.
Проверено для версии RELS 6.7, установленого в режиме "по-умолчанию" и :предприятие 8.3.6.1999
+
  
== Установка сервера :Предприятие ==
+
== Подготовка к установке ==
==== Необходимые файлы ===
+
=== Установка дополнительных пакетов ===
Необходимы rpm-файлы соответствующей вашему серверу RELS архитектуры (i586 или x64)  
+
* Установите пакеты, необходимые для работы сервера «1С:Предприятие»:
 +
yum -y install ImageMagick unixODBC libgsf httpd
 +
 
 +
=== Задание DNS-имени сервера ===
 +
Обращение клиентов к серверу «1С:Предприятие» производится по DNS-имени, поэтому нужно задать корректное DNS-имя сервера:
 +
hostnamectl set-hostname 1c.mycompany.ru
 +
 
 +
Не забудьте прописать это имя на DNS-сервере!
 +
 
 +
=== Загрузка необходимых пакетов ===
 +
Для установки потребуются rpm-пакеты, соответствующие архитектуре вашего сервера RELS (i586 или x64):
 
  1C_Enterprise83-common-8.3
 
  1C_Enterprise83-common-8.3
 
  1C_Enterprise83-common-nls-8.3
 
  1C_Enterprise83-common-nls-8.3
Строка 14: Строка 23:
 
Их можно скачать с https://users.v8.1c.ru/ при наличии подписки.
 
Их можно скачать с https://users.v8.1c.ru/ при наличии подписки.
  
==== Установка ====
+
== Установка ==
Установка производится в консоли с помощью команды yum <имяпакета> или просто щелчком мыши по пакетам сервера :Предприятие в графическом режиме.
+
* Инициируйте процесс установки, щёлкнув мышью по пакетам сервера «1С:Предприятие» в графическом режиме или выполнив в консоли следующую команду:
Сначала ставятся '''common'''-пакеты, потом остальные по списку.
+
yum <имя_пакета>
 +
 
 +
* Сначала установите {{pkg|common}}-пакеты, затем — остальные по списку.
 +
 
 +
[[File:1CServerInstall.png|600px]]
 +
 
 +
* По окончании установки запустите сервер «1С:Предприятие»:
 +
service srv1Cv83 start
 +
 
 +
Статус сервера после запуска можно проверить следующей командой:
 +
service srv1Cv83 status
 +
 
 +
== Администрирование ==
 +
Для администрирования сервера 1С без привлечения оснастки Windows можно использовать консольные утилиты ''ras'' и ''rac''.
 +
* Выполните:
 +
/opt/1C/v8.3/x86_64/ras --daemon cluster
 +
 
 +
После этого станет возможным пользоваться командой <code>rac</code> для управления сервером 1С. Для проверки можно выполнить следующую команду:
 +
/opt/1C/v8.3/x86_64/rac cluster list
 +
 
 +
== Установка SQL-базы PostgreSQL ==
 +
* Файлы для установки PostgreSQL последней версии под RELS можно скачать со [http://www.postgrespro.ru/products/1c_build страницы наших партнеров PostgresProfessional].
 +
 
 +
* После установки нужно инициализировать и включить в автозагрузку сервер PostgreSQL:
 +
service postgresql-9.4 initdb ru_RU.UTF-8
 +
chkconfig postgresql-9.4 on
 +
service postgresql-9.4 start
 +
 
 +
Для обеспечения производительной работы рекомендуется настроить PostgreSQL-сервер, пользуясь документацией.

Текущая версия на 15:42, 27 ноября 2018

В операционной системе ROSA Enterprise Linux Server поддерживается работа с сервером «1С:Предприятие» версии 8.3 для Linux. Проверено для ОС RELS 6.7, установленной в режиме по умолчанию, и «1С:Предприятие» 8.3.6.1999.

Подготовка к установке

Установка дополнительных пакетов

  • Установите пакеты, необходимые для работы сервера «1С:Предприятие»:
yum -y install ImageMagick unixODBC libgsf httpd

Задание DNS-имени сервера

Обращение клиентов к серверу «1С:Предприятие» производится по DNS-имени, поэтому нужно задать корректное DNS-имя сервера:

hostnamectl set-hostname 1c.mycompany.ru

Не забудьте прописать это имя на DNS-сервере!

Загрузка необходимых пакетов

Для установки потребуются rpm-пакеты, соответствующие архитектуре вашего сервера RELS (i586 или x64):

1C_Enterprise83-common-8.3
1C_Enterprise83-common-nls-8.3
1C_Enterprise83-server-8.3
1C_Enterprise83-server-nls-8.3
1C_Enterprise83-ws-8.3
1C_Enterprise83-ws-nls-8.3

Их можно скачать с https://users.v8.1c.ru/ при наличии подписки.

Установка

  • Инициируйте процесс установки, щёлкнув мышью по пакетам сервера «1С:Предприятие» в графическом режиме или выполнив в консоли следующую команду:
yum <имя_пакета> 
  • Сначала установите common-пакеты, затем — остальные по списку.

1CServerInstall.png

  • По окончании установки запустите сервер «1С:Предприятие»:
service srv1Cv83 start

Статус сервера после запуска можно проверить следующей командой:

service srv1Cv83 status

Администрирование

Для администрирования сервера 1С без привлечения оснастки Windows можно использовать консольные утилиты ras и rac.

  • Выполните:
/opt/1C/v8.3/x86_64/ras --daemon cluster

После этого станет возможным пользоваться командой rac для управления сервером 1С. Для проверки можно выполнить следующую команду:

/opt/1C/v8.3/x86_64/rac cluster list

Установка SQL-базы PostgreSQL

  • После установки нужно инициализировать и включить в автозагрузку сервер PostgreSQL:
service postgresql-9.4 initdb ru_RU.UTF-8
chkconfig postgresql-9.4 on
service postgresql-9.4 start

Для обеспечения производительной работы рекомендуется настроить PostgreSQL-сервер, пользуясь документацией.